Key features of human-mimicking automation:

  • Bezier Curve Movements: Moving the cursor in arcs rather than straight lines.
  • Variable Typing Speed: Typing at 60-80 WPM with slight variations, rather than instantly pasting text.
  • Reaction Latency: Pausing for a few milliseconds after a page loads before clicking, simulating visual processing time.
